Setting Up a Dishwashing Machine Requires a Variety of Tools
If you do not have a range of tools on hand, you might require to make a trip to copyright's or House Depot. To install a dish washer, you need the adhering to tools: pliers, an adjustable wrench, a collection of screwdrivers, a tube cutter, and opening saws.
A Plumber Can Inspect the Supply Lines
A supply line, particularly a dishwasher port, attaches the dishwasher to a water source. If you acquire a new supply line, a plumber can make certain that the line is compatible with both your dishwashing machine and also water resource. A professional plumber can inspect it to ensure that it's in excellent problem and also does not have any leakages if you choose to make use of an existing supply line.

PLUMBING SERVICES YOU'LL NEED FOR A KITCHEN REMODEL
SINK AND DISHWASHER INSTALLATION
If you want to relocate the sink and dishwasher, major plumbing work needs to be done. The sink needs an access point to both hot and cold water, which connects from the faucets and a waste-pipe. Your dishwasher calls for the same type of plumbing work. The water supply and waste-pipe access are extended from the sink to the dishwasher, which is why these two appliances need to be placed next to each other.
If you're simply looking to have a new sink installed in the same location, less professional work needs to be done, meaning your bill will be significantly cheaper. When shopping for a new sink, consider upgrading to features like extensions, sprayers, soap dispensers and a stainless steel garbage disposal.
